What is EC (Encumbrance Certificate) and from where I Get in Kerala

An Encumbrance Certificate (EC) is a document that provides information about the ownership, mortgage, and legal status of a property in Kerala. It lists any outstanding liabilities or encumbrances, such as unpaid taxes or mortgages, on the property.

ECs are issued by the Sub-Registrar’s office where the property is registered. To obtain an EC, you must provide the property’s registration number and the period of time for which the EC is required.

In Kerala, ECs are typically required when purchasing a property, applying for a loan or mortgage, or transferring ownership of a property. They provide important information that helps protect the rights of the property owner and any potential buyers or lenders.
